The roof motor issue was on the E85 so your zed is fine. Se how you get on with the tyres, but pretty sure you will want to change them if the car feels twitchy/unstable.

Regarding using your phone, if you have the USB and AUX in connection in the centre arm rest you could just get a Bluetooth hands free adapter that plugs in there. Something like this (this is the one I have and it works well)
https://www.amazon.co.uk/dp/B075SWJMJ7/ ... CbEHQK05G
In terms of mounting your phone, I have the following magnetic mount that fits in the air vent:
https://www.amazon.co.uk/dp/B07CGD54BD? ... b_ap_share
Obviously it depends on what phone you have, but having one with wireless charging works pretty well if you want less wires!
